Single-bay desktop NAS for home users

The TS-133-US is a diskless network-attached storage device with one 3.5-inch SATA bay that accepts hard drives or SSDs up to 22TB. An ARM Cortex-A55 quad-core processor running at 1.8GHz and 2GB of non-expandable memory handle file serving, backup and media streaming for a single household or small office.

Ports and drive support expand daily use

One Gigabit Ethernet port connects the unit to a router or switch. A USB 3.2 Gen 1 port and a USB 2.0 port allow direct attachment of external drives or a printer. The internal SATA bay works with 3.5-inch hard drives, 2.5-inch hard drives and 2.5-inch SSDs, so owners can choose capacity or speed.

Check drive format and network speed before ordering

The NAS ships without a drive; a compatible SATA disk must be purchased separately. Memory is soldered at 2GB and cannot be upgraded. Only one Ethernet port is provided, so link aggregation or a separate 2.5GbE connection is not possible. The 36W external adapter requires a standard mains socket.

Questions sur cet article

Will the 2 GB of soldered memory on the ARM Cortex-A55 1.8 GHz processor need any upgrade or replacement later?

The 2 GB memory is not expandable, so no upgrade is possible; it will remain at the factory capacity for the life of the unit.

What limit will I hit first if the single 1 GbE port runs at full speed all day?

The 1 GbE network interface caps sustained throughput at roughly 1000 Mbps, which becomes the bottleneck before the processor or drive.

How much heat and power does the 36 W adapter draw when the NAS operates continuously with a drive installed?

Typical operating consumption is 7.32 W, dropping to 2.74 W when the drive sleeps, so heat output stays low during all-day use.
